SEN Teaching Assistant 1:1 job summary

Stanhope Barrington CofE Primary School

Teaching Assistant (Part-time) 1:1

Grade 3 £25,185-£25 989 pro rata (£13.05-13.47 per hour).
Temporary - Required as soon as possible and temporary until 31st August 2026.
21 hours per week, Monday to Wednesday, 08:30am-4pm, term time only.

Linked to a named child - post will cease if the child leaves our provision or funding is withdrawn.

Stanhope Barrington CofE Primary School is seeking to appoint a highly motivated, committed and experienced SEN Learning Support Assistant who will play a key role in individual support for an identified child.
The successful individual will support the Class Teacher in the teaching and welfare of the assigned individual.

We are looking for someone who:

Has experience in working with children with social and emotional difficulties. .
Demonstrates excellent behaviour management skills.
Is able to work as a part of a team, learning with and from other colleagues.
Enjoys working independently and with initiative.
Is able to work effectively with children either individually and in small groups to enable them to achieve their best.
Is highly organised and has good time management skills.
Is flexible, proactive and resourceful.
Demonstrates good English and Mathematics skills (GCSE Grade C or equivalent).
Has excellent communication skills, both oral and written.
Understands confidentiality and safeguarding procedures.

Commitment to safeguarding

Our organisation is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children, young people and vulnerable adults. We expect all staff, volunteers and trustees to share this commitment.

Our recruitment process follows the keeping children safe in education guidance.

Offers of employment may be subject to the following checks (where relevant):
childcare disqualification
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S)
medical
online and social media
prohibition from teaching
right to work
satisfactory references
suitability to work with children

You must tell us about any unspent conviction, cautions, reprimands or warnings under the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 (Exceptions) Order 1975.
